Transaction 34cc4102ac54e70b20fd774f25fbb04bec422dfd2101ceff2a345eaf3feedef3
2 Input
2 Outputs
- 34cc4102ac54e70b20fd774f25fbb04bec422dfd2101ceff2a345eaf3feedef3:0
- 34cc4102ac54e70b20fd774f25fbb04bec422dfd2101ceff2a345eaf3feedef3:1
value 20008747
address 367f4YWz1VCFaqBqwbTrzwi2b1h2U3w1AF
value 10200000
address bc1qmexhtcuc6fec5tkksw82zkhvqnl7zafcdr7rtxnn6jzcger6lnnsqz3anf